Things to do around Staffordshire

Staffordshire, located in the heart of England, offers a wealth of exciting activities for a memorable day out. Whether you're interested in theme parks, outdoor adventures, or cultural experiences, there's something for everyone. Let's explore some of the best things to do in Staffordshire:

1. Alton Towers:
- Alton Towers is one of England's premier theme parks, nestled in the Staffordshire countryside. It's a thrilling day out for the whole family. Rides like Nemesis and Oblivion cater to adrenaline junkies, while the water park provides a refreshing escape in summer. Don't miss the crazy golf course and high ropes course. Consider staying at one of the on-site hotels for a multi-day adventure.

2. Snow Dome Tamworth:
- Experience a winter wonderland at the Tamworth Snow Dome. Ski, snowboard, or ice skate on real snow slopes. Beginners can take lessons, and there's even a petting zoo, pool, and spa for added enjoyment.

3. Churnet Valley Railway:
- Take a nostalgic ride on the Churnet Valley Railway. Enjoy scenic views of the Staffordshire countryside from vintage steam trains.

4. Brampton Park:
- Wander around the picturesque Brampton Park in Newcastle-under-Lyme. Explore the gardens, enjoy a picnic, and let the kids play on the swings and slides.

5. Drayton Manor:
- Families with young children will love Drayton Manor, another fantastic theme park in Staffordshire. It features rides, a zoo, and Thomas Land for little ones.

6. Cannock Chase Forest:
- Nature enthusiasts can explore Cannock Chase Forest. Walk amidst ancient woodlands, spot wildlife, and enjoy the fresh air.

7. Shugborough Estate:
- Visit the Shugborough Estate, a historic stately home with beautiful gardens. Explore the mansion, farm, and riverside walks.

8. RSPB Coombes Valley:
- Birdwatchers will appreciate RSPB Coombes Valley, a wildlife-rich reserve. Keep an eye out for feathered friends in this serene setting.

9. Stoke-on-Trent Sculpture Trail:
- Discover public art along the Stoke-on-Trent Sculpture Trail. Admire unique sculptures and explore the city's creative side.

10. Trentham Estate:
- Wander through the stunning Trentham Estate. Take a barefoot walk, hunt for fairies, and test your courage on the Altitude Tower. The estate also boasts beautiful gardens and a shopping village.

Remember to check opening hours and any booking requirements for these attractions. Whether you're seeking thrills, relaxation, or natural beauty, Staffordshire has it all!
